India leggie Yuzvendra Chahal is famous for his pranks, witty replies and his fun banter with his fellow cricketers. But this time, Proteas spinner Tabraiz Shamsi poked fun at Chahal, calling him a better batter than Virat Kohli.

After Kohli’s heroic batting in India’s T20 World Cup’s opening match against Pakistan, a Twitter user asked who is a better batter than Kohli right now. Shamsi replied by tagging Chahal.

Check the hilarious banter between the two spinners:

The joke around Chahal’s batting started when the leg-spinner claimed that he’ll break Kohli’s records if he gets to open alongside Jos Buttler for Rajasthan Royals. That being said, the 32-year-old went on to scalp the most number of wickets in the Indian Premier League this season.
